W LI is a scholar working on Mechanical Engineering, Materials Chemistry and Aerospace Engineering. According to data from OpenAlex, W LI has authored 11 papers receiving a total of 514 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Mechanical Engineering, 4 papers in Materials Chemistry and 3 papers in Aerospace Engineering. Recurrent topics in W LI's work include Aluminum Alloys Composites Properties (3 papers), Aluminum Alloy Microstructure Properties (2 papers) and Metallurgy and Material Forming (2 papers). W LI is often cited by papers focused on Aluminum Alloys Composites Properties (3 papers), Aluminum Alloy Microstructure Properties (2 papers) and Metallurgy and Material Forming (2 papers). W LI collaborates with scholars based in China, United States and South Korea. W LI's co-authors include Ying Liu, B LI, Fang Lao, Jun Wang, C GE, Yufeng Li, Fang Jiao, Chunying Chen, G ZHOU and Guang Han and has published in prestigious journals such as The Science of The Total Environment, Materials Science and Engineering A and Scripta Materialia.
